The letter T is a common and versatile consonant in Scrabble, worth 1 point. It frequently appears at the beginning, middle, or end of words, making it a flexible tile for forming a wide range of words. Short words like to, it, at, and ta are invaluable for quick plays, especially when space is limited on the board. Because T is so common, it pairs well with many vowels and consonants, helping you build longer words like time, tent, test, and tight. Placing T on double or triple letter score tiles can boost your points even further.
Strategically, T is ideal for creating extensions and hooks, such as adding it to he to make the or to ran to form rant. It’s also useful in common suffixes like -tion or -ty, which can help you create high-scoring words when combined with premium squares. Being familiar with two- and three-letter words containing T allows you to play effectively in tight board situations. Overall, the letter T is a reliable tile that provides great flexibility and numerous scoring opportunities in Scrabble.
